在煤矿巷道、地铁隧道等危险、幽闭的地下场景下,使用移动机器人完成探测、开采和搜救任务安全且高效。地下机器人自主智能的完成任务,精准的定位和地图构建是前提和关键。图1-地下隧道中的机器人机器人在地下环境中自主运行时往往没有先验的地图信息,而且不能使用GPS进行定位,需要机器人在未知环境创建地图,同时利用地图进行自主定位和导航,即SLAM技术。由于地下环境中场景在几何特征上极其相似,且激光雷达点云在远处分布极少,基于激光雷达的SLAM方法效果不好;中国矿业大学的研究人员采用一种多传感器融合的方法,基于图优化的框架将UWB和IMU融合定位系统提供的位置约束添加到位姿图优化约束中,为激光雷达扫描匹配提
L2M-GAN:LearningtoManipulateLatentSpaceSemantics forFacialAttributeEditing2021CVPR L2M-GAN:LearningToManipulateLatentSpaceSemanticsforFacialAttributeEditing(thecvf.com)(个人理解,欢迎指正错误) Introduction 本文是一篇面部属性编辑的文章,虽然与人脸匿名是两个角度,但是任务是相通的。 面部属性编辑有两点要求:1、目标属性特征应当正确出现在编辑后的人脸上;2、任何不相关的面部特征均不应当在编辑后被修改。针对以上
L2M-GAN:LearningtoManipulateLatentSpaceSemantics forFacialAttributeEditing2021CVPR L2M-GAN:LearningToManipulateLatentSpaceSemanticsforFacialAttributeEditing(thecvf.com)(个人理解,欢迎指正错误) Introduction 本文是一篇面部属性编辑的文章,虽然与人脸匿名是两个角度,但是任务是相通的。 面部属性编辑有两点要求:1、目标属性特征应当正确出现在编辑后的人脸上;2、任何不相关的面部特征均不应当在编辑后被修改。针对以上
作者:vivo互联网大数据团队-WangLei一、前言一直以来,许多产品平台都在尝试通过可视化搭建的手段来降低GUI应用的研发门槛,提高生产效率。随着我们业务的发展,数据建设的完善,用户对于数据可视化的诉求也日益增多,而数据大屏是数据可视化的其中一种展示方式,它作为大数据展示媒介的一种,被广泛运用于各种会展、公司展厅、发布会等。相比于传统手工定制的图表与数据仪表盘,通用大屏搭建平台的出现,可以解决定制开发,数据分散带来的应用开发、数据维护成本高等问题,通过数据采集、清洗、分析到直观实时的数据可视化展现,能够多方位、多角度、全景展现各项指标,实时监控,动态一目了然。本文将通过敏捷BI平台的通用
作者:vivo互联网大数据团队-WangLei一、前言一直以来,许多产品平台都在尝试通过可视化搭建的手段来降低GUI应用的研发门槛,提高生产效率。随着我们业务的发展,数据建设的完善,用户对于数据可视化的诉求也日益增多,而数据大屏是数据可视化的其中一种展示方式,它作为大数据展示媒介的一种,被广泛运用于各种会展、公司展厅、发布会等。相比于传统手工定制的图表与数据仪表盘,通用大屏搭建平台的出现,可以解决定制开发,数据分散带来的应用开发、数据维护成本高等问题,通过数据采集、清洗、分析到直观实时的数据可视化展现,能够多方位、多角度、全景展现各项指标,实时监控,动态一目了然。本文将通过敏捷BI平台的通用
今天实习面试的时候,问到了这个问题,一时间只是知道块元素的方法,行内的方法知道但是觉得那是控制文字的显示方法,犹豫没有说。面试官接着就问了我行内元素跟块级元素的区别。下面是整理。行内元素&块级元素行内元素:与其他元素共占一行,一行排满前不换行,不能设置宽高,没有水平方向的margin和padding。常见有img,span,select,input,a块级元素:占据整行,能设置宽高,能设置margin和padding的宽高。常见有ul,p(段落),table(表格),form(表单)行元素转换为块级元素/行内块float:left;position:absolute/fixed;转换成行内块定
今天实习面试的时候,问到了这个问题,一时间只是知道块元素的方法,行内的方法知道但是觉得那是控制文字的显示方法,犹豫没有说。面试官接着就问了我行内元素跟块级元素的区别。下面是整理。行内元素&块级元素行内元素:与其他元素共占一行,一行排满前不换行,不能设置宽高,没有水平方向的margin和padding。常见有img,span,select,input,a块级元素:占据整行,能设置宽高,能设置margin和padding的宽高。常见有ul,p(段落),table(表格),form(表单)行元素转换为块级元素/行内块float:left;position:absolute/fixed;转换成行内块定
最近OpenAI的chatGPT很火,chatGPT是一个大型的语言模型,能够生成人类语言的文本,主要用于对话式的问答和聊天,以及模拟人类的对话行为有关chatGPT的介绍就不多赘述了,相关内容很多,这是它们的官网OpenAIAPI而Geptto是一个IDA插件,它使用了chatGPT的API,通过调用API,能够在IDA中让chatGPT识别函数,对函数实现的功能进行描述,并且根据函数的功能将变量重命名为易于理解的形式(而不是IDA中的v1v2...)Geptto开源,地址如下JusticeRage/Gepetto:IDApluginwhichqueriesOpenAI'sdavinci-0
最近OpenAI的chatGPT很火,chatGPT是一个大型的语言模型,能够生成人类语言的文本,主要用于对话式的问答和聊天,以及模拟人类的对话行为有关chatGPT的介绍就不多赘述了,相关内容很多,这是它们的官网OpenAIAPI而Geptto是一个IDA插件,它使用了chatGPT的API,通过调用API,能够在IDA中让chatGPT识别函数,对函数实现的功能进行描述,并且根据函数的功能将变量重命名为易于理解的形式(而不是IDA中的v1v2...)Geptto开源,地址如下JusticeRage/Gepetto:IDApluginwhichqueriesOpenAI'sdavinci-0
表格改成轮播表格效果//使用表格组件重点(js设置部分)//为表格添加事件letisScroll=true;nextTick(()=>{letdiv:HTMLElement|null=document.querySelector(".el-table");console.log("div",div);if(div){div.style.height="330px";div.addEventListener("mouseenter",function(){isScroll=false;});div.addEventListener("mouseleave",function(){isScroll